2-(2-lodophenyl)acetic acid (5.00 g, 19.1 mmol) was placed into a reaction flask and dissolved in MeOH (150 mL). Sulfuric acid (250 pL) was added and reaction mixture was stirred and heated at 80 “C under nitrogen for 16 hours. The resulting mixture was cooled to room temperature and the volatiles removed by evaporation under reduced pressure. The residue was taken up in ethyl acetate (100 mL), washed with 10% NaHC03 (100 mL), dried (MgS04) and evaporated under reduced pressure to give the title compound (/9) (5.20g, 99%) as a clear liquid; 1H NMR (400 MHz, CDCI3) delta 7.85 (dd, J = 7.9, 1 .0 Hz, 1 H), 7.35 – 7.27 (m, 2H), 6.97 (ddd, J = 7.9, 7.0, 2. Hz, 1 H), 3.81 (s, 2H), 3.72 (s, 3H).
